MBA admission at DY Patil Institute of MCA and Management, Akurdi, is entrance-based. The MBA seats at the institute are allocated to applicants through the Centralised Admission Process (CAP) conducted by the Maharashtra CET cell. CAP is based on the applicants' scores in one of the accepted entrance exams. These exams vary for Maharashtra State Candidature candidates and other Indian National candidates (All India, J&K/Ladakh UT, etc.). Find belwo the accepted entrance exams for these categories:
- Maharashtra State Candidature candidates must have obtained a non-zero positive score in the CET conducted by the Competent Authority

The JECRC University offers three-year BBA courses in six semesters. The BBA programmes follow the Choice-Based Credit System (CBCS). The curriculum is designed based on the subjects and specialisation domains of choice. The university follows a semester system for its BBA courses to provide structured learning to the candidates.

The DYPIMCAM Akurdi MBA fee differs for the candidates belonging to different categories (Open, SC/ST, OMS, OBC/EWS, etc.). The MBA fee for the open category candidates is INR 1.84 Lacs for two years. For other categories, the total fee ranges from INR 8,418 to INR 1.85 lakh. The mentioned fee information is sourced from the official website of the institute/sanctioning body. It is still subject to change and hence, is indicative.

JIIT Noida offer MBA in HHM or Hospital and Healthcare Management (HHM). The HHM course is one of the most recent specialisation in the field of management courses. It is the most important and lucrative career in the health sector. The HHM course helps students to build career as a Health project manager, Healthcare facilities manager, Medical office administrator, Healthcare quality manager, and more. For admission to the MBA course candidates requires to attend the group discussion, personal interview and writing assessment.
